1. Visit the Soudan Underground Mine State Park


Experience the fascinating underground mine tour at Soudan Underground Mine State Park. Learn about the history of iron ore mining in the region and explore the massive underground caverns. Don't forget to check out the physics lab located half a mile below the surface!
